EFFECT OF FYM AND ZINC ON GROWTH, YIELD ATTRIBUTES AND PRODUCTIVITY PARAMETERS OF WHEAT (TRITICUM AESTIVUM L.)

ADITYA KUMAR, SUSHIL DIMREE, RAVINDRA SACHAN, CHANDRA SHEKHAR, KRITAGYA GANGWAR AND MANDEEP KUMAR

Abstract

The present field experiment was conducted at pot house of the Department of Soil Science and Agricultural Chemistry of C.S.A.U.A & T Kanpur (campus) under the Central Plain zone of Uttar Pradesh, during Rabi season of 2019-20. The experiment comprised of 9 treatment combinations in randomized block design with three replications consisted of T1: Control, T2: RDF + FYM (50%), T3: RDF + FYM (100%), T4: RDF + Zn (50%), T5: 2 RDF + Zn (100%), T6: RDF + FYM (50%) + Zn (50%), T7: RDF + FYM (100%) + Zn (50%), T8: RDF + FYM (50%) + Zn (100%), T9: RDF + FYM (100%) + Zn (100%). On the basis of the results emanated from the present investigation, it could be concluded that application of RDF + FYM (100%) + Zn (100%) applied in wheat to significantly increases growth parameter, i.e. plant height and yield attributes, i.e. no. of tiller plant-1, no. of ear plant-1, no. of seeds ear-1, weight of ear (g), grain weight ear-1 (g), 1000 seed weight (g), spike length (cm) and no. of spikelets spike-1. Results showed that among the different fertility levels, application of RDF + FYM (100%) + Zn (100%) significantly enhanced productivity parameters, i.e. grain yield, straw yield, biomass yield and harvest index over the control.
